Planting Calendar for Stevia

Frost tolerance for stevia: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After the last frost.

Since stevia do not do well in cold weather you really should wait until after all chance of frost has passed before you can plant them.

The earliest that you can plant stevia in Waunakee is April. However, you really should wait until May if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ant stevia and expect a good harvest is probably August. If you wait any later than that and your stevia may not have a chance to really do well. You can get started a little bit earlier by starting your stevia indoors.

Last Frost Date

On average the last frost has passed is on April 15 in Waunakee. You should expect an average low temperature of -20°F in the coldest months of winter.

Remember that USDA zone info for Waunakee is an average and the actual date of last frost can change quite a bit from year to year. Since half of the time in Waunakee you get surprised by a frost after April 15 be ready to protect your stevia in the event of one of those late frosts.

USDA Zone Info for Waunakee

Here is the info for USDA Zone 5a.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)April 15
Average Date of First Frost (fall)October 15
Lowest Expected Low-20°F
Highest Expected Low-15°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is -20°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near -15°F.
